What the 365-Day Done Right Promise Means in Practice

Let’s say we replace a torsion spring on a Tuesday. Six months later that spring fails. Under our workmanship guarantee, we come back, assess the spring, and if the failure traces to our installation or our part sourcing, we replace it at no charge. You don’t pay for the new spring, you don’t pay for the labor, and you don’t pay a service call fee. Clause 4 of The Haven Standard is why the technician photographs the failed part before quoting a replacement, and that photo record from the original job becomes the reference point for the warranty claim. We know exactly what spring we installed, what its wire diameter measured, and how it broke. This isn’t a warranty claim where you have to prove what happened. We already documented it.
What We Don’t Cover, and Why We’re Honest About It
We don’t cover damage caused by vehicles hitting the door, weather events damaging panels, or normal wear on components that have reached the end of their service life. A garage door spring that runs for 12 years in North Texas heat and then fails isn’t a workmanship issue. That’s physics. What we will do is tell you the truth about what you’re buying and what the realistic lifespan is before you spend the money. If a panel is dented and a replacement is the honest fix, we tell you that. If a spring is nearing the end of its cycle rating and replacement is smarter than another repair, we tell you that too. The guarantee covers our work, and we define that clearly enough that you never have to guess what’s included.
